State Controller Donna Jones Addresses
American Legion Boys State


Nampa, Idaho – State Controller Donna Jones addressed nearly 200 high school juniors participating in American Legion Boys State. The young men traveled to Nampa from across Idaho to participate in the week-long event.

“American Legion Boys State educates young men about city, county and state government by engaging them as participants in a mock government program,” said State Controller Jones. “It is an excellent program that helps reinforce the concept of civic responsibility, and it is a training ground for our future leaders.”

At American Legion Boys State, participants learn about the rights, privileges, duties, and responsibilities of a franchised citizen. The training is objective and practical with city, county and state governments operated by the students elected to the various offices. Activities include legislative sessions, court proceedings, law enforcement presentations, assemblies, bands, chorus and recreational programs.

“Given the caliber of the young men I met at the American Legion Boys State, I know our communities and state will be in good hands well into the future,” concluded Jones.

The American Legion Auxiliary sponsors a separate, similar program for young ladies called Girls State.
